Why Live in Alpha

Alpha, New Jersey, is a small borough located within Warren County, offering a rural atmosphere along the New Jersey-Pennsylvania border. With a population of approximately 2,300 residents, Alpha provides a quieter lifestyle while being conveniently situated less than 4 miles from Easton across the Delaware River. The community features a variety of home styles, including ranch-style homes, split-levels, colonials, and American Foursquares, with newer properties found in the nearby Greenwich Chase subdivision. Students in Alpha attend Alpha Public School for grades prekindergarten through 8, and Phillipsburg High School, which is highly rated and located 5 miles north. The borough is well-connected with major highways, including Route 22 and Interstate 78, providing direct access to New York City, 68 miles east. Local dining options include Sharky's, Alpha Pizza & Sub Shop, and Alpha Family Restaurant, while grocery shopping is convenient with nearby Stop & Shop, Aldi, and Walmart Supercenter. Alpha features several small parks, such as Alpha Park and John Dolak Ballfield, and residents can enjoy outdoor activities along the Morris Canal Greenway. The crime rate in Alpha is lower than the national average, contributing to its appeal as a safe and peaceful community.
